World Health Organisation WHO has declared Nigeria free of wild polio, following the completion of documentation for the free status.

The United Nations Health Agency disclosed this on its Twitter for regional office Africa in Brazzaville, Congo.

It says Nigeria’s complete documentation for Wild Polio virus free status was accepted by the Africa Regional Certification Commission for polio eradication (ARCC) this Thursday.
